It's playoff time, and King had no trouble coming through when it counted. They had just enough and edged out the Summer Creek Bulldogs 24-21. Winning may never get old, but the Panthers sure are getting used to it with their fifth in a row.
Dionne Sims continued his habit of posting crazy stat lines, rushing for 229 yards and three scores. That's the most rushing yards he has posted since back in September.
They were just one part of a punishing run game: King was unstoppable on the ground and finished the game with 252 rushing yards. That strong performance was nothing new for the team: they've now rushed for at least 223 rushing yards in five consecutive contests.
On the other side of the ball, a lot of the credit has to go to King's defense and their eight sacks. The heavy lifting was done by Dominick Toulon and Omarion Smith, who racked up four sacks between them. Toulon is also on a roll when it comes to total tackles, as he's now made five or more in each of the last eight games he's played. Another thorn in Summer Creek's side was Damian Broussard, who picked up a sack and made nine total tackles.
Several Bulldogs players turned in solid performances despite ultimately coming up short. Perhaps the best among those players was Noah Spinks, who threw for 275 yards and a pair of touchdowns. Summer Creek's leading receiver Jamicah Jones was Spinks' top target yet again, picking up 147 receiving yards and one TD.
King's record is now 12-2. As for Summer Creek, with the loss, they broke their seven-game winning streak and moved their record to 12-2.
Coming up, King will square off against Vandegrift at 6:30 p.m. on Saturday. The Vipers' defense has only allowed 13.8 points per game this season, so the Panthers' offense will have their work cut out for them. Summer Creek does not have any more games scheduled as of now.
